Cheapest Available Minnesota Ave Studio Apartments

Currently the lowest priced Studio apartment unit Minnesota Ave of Washington, DC is the S1A Model starting from $980 at Huntwood Courts. The average price for all Studio apartments in Minnesota Ave is currently $1,969.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available Studio options in the area:

Apartment ListingModel NamePriced From
Huntwood CourtsS1A$980
The AtriumStudio$1,570
Vesta Parkside ApartmentsStudio, Tiers 6 and 10$1,650
Jayde ParksideS2A - I$1,670
Link Apartments® H StreetS4-A$1,745
Alula at Bridge DistrictStudio - Alula - E01$1,872
Stratos at Bridge DistrictStudio - Stratos - AA10$2,006

Getting Around the Minnesota Ave Neighborhood in Washington, DC

Walk Score®

72 / 100

Very Walkable

Most errands can be accomplished on foot

Bike Score®

56 / 100

Bikeable

Some bike infrastructure

Transit Score®

75 / 100

Excellent Transit

Transit is convenient for most trips
